Not Sure If Joining a Session Is Right for You?

That’s ok. We understand. Pet loss is tough!

Grief doesn’t have a set timeline, and there’s no need to rush through it. However, sharing your feelings with others who ‘get it’ can be a helpful and healing part of the process.

Studies show that peer support groups for grief, including pet loss, offer emotional benefits by helping individuals share their pain with others who understand. This is especially crucial for pet loss, which is often disenfranchised grief, leaving pet parents feeling isolated.
